The historic alleys of Venice guard a gem of refined warmth and hospitality: the Violino D’Oro. A boutique hotel inaugurated last year that exudes timeless elegance and the embracing hospitality typical of Collezione EM’s offerings.

“Whoever crosses the threshold of the palace, just steps away from Piazza San Marco, is embraced with genuine enthusiasm in an environment of great charm animated by authentic values,” emphasizes Annabella Cariello, the general manager who embodies the soul of this unique structure. The secret of the Violino D’Oro lies in its familiar atmosphere, where every detail is cared for with love and dedication. The three ancient dwellings that make up the hotel blend harmoniously into a space of discreet and timeless luxury.

“Welcoming guests who choose our structure is a privilege that we reciprocate by making them feel at home and giving them an unforgettable experience of Venice,” adds the director. A personalized approach that transcends the walls of the hotel: the Violino D’Oro team shares with visitors the hidden secrets of the Lagoon, guiding them on an exciting journey to discover the most unexpected and surprising views. “Venice is constantly evolving, rich in treasures that not everyone knows because they are off-map compared to conventional routes,” explains Annabella.

In the year when the Venice Biennale celebrates its sixtieth International Art Exhibition (a formidable event that in itself is worth a stay in the Serenissima), even the loyal habitués can rediscover the city with new eyes, breathe its most authentic culture, and, why not, experience its genuine gastronomy without feeling like “tourists.” The invitation is to venture into fields and alleys that are enriched every day by a melting pot of craftsmanship, renamed from afar but still Venetian: from the Australian bakery workshop to the Iranian workshop producing earrings made from leftover carpets, from Armenian goldsmithing to Swedish minimalist ceramics.
